I have never been a Ramtha practicioner, but I know people who are quite avid followers of JZ/R. I have read and listened to a moderate amount of RSE material in order to be conversant. It was interesting to read David's phone interview with Steven L. Weinberg. I read a latter edition of the so-called white book after JKZ had removed Weinberg's attribution. I thought the writing is rather uneven, as if several different authors wrote the book. I also sensed there were little hooks here and there in the text that felt like they were baited for different types of disaffected people. I've been pondering Weinberg's remarks about wanting to preserve the integrity of the book. Either Weinberg simply meant he wanted to see the book as a whole go to press as he wrote it, or Weinberg had a deeper distaste for the emotional hooks that presumably JZK's authors were working to imbed in the work - in essense making the work into a subtle extended advertisement to get people to JZK events.

As for my preceeding remarks in this thread, I still marvel at the relatively few lecturers that make the circuit of UFO conventions, science fiction and comic book meetings, etc. The Ramtha Ranch seems to be a stop for the same small band of cranks. Quite a few times I've heard of or read about some JZK speaker, and I head the same speaker plus or minus a week or two on the AM coast to coast show.
